About Us

Inter-Tribal Student Council, or ITSC is a group of Native American Students and Non-Native Allies who are striving to educate not only the campus, but the community on Native American issues through panels, forums, and meetings. We also like to make new friends, and especially socialize!

Members Benefits

Benefits of being part of ITSC is getting to learn about the different indigenous tribes that live within the United States and learn about the issues that many are facing today along with ways of educating more people about these issues and ways they can help.
